Running ProcessMaker with Zend Server CE

There are many ways to install ProcessMaker. On SourceForge you can find a nice and easy Windows Installer package that, with a few clicks can install Apache, PHP, MySQL and ProcessMaker. Danish ProcessMaker Integrator Attends Open Source Conference

Danish ProcessMaker Integrator, Xcompetence A / S, attended Open Source Days. The IT University of Copenhagen hosted the annual conference, which highlights the latest trends in open source and is currently the largest of its kind in Scandinavia. ProcessMaker RC2 released for testing

We have released ProcessMaker RC2. A number of bugs have been fixed (the changelog contains more than 100 positions) and some new functionalities have also been introduced (like condition builder for showing/hiding areas of dynaforms).
This is another step towards having a stable release.
